I am looking for a small trailer-sailer, and I am seriously thinking of buying one or the other; has anyone direct knowledge of how they compare?
All info gratefully received.
 
The Beaulieu river has an active fleet of Swift 18s, kept at Buckler's Hard. I did consider one about 15 years ago but they were too cramped for me and some were so basic as to rely on bucket & chuck it sanitation (OK for an overnight,I suppose, but vetoed on a cruising boat by SWMBO).

The Swift should sail circles round the Eagle.
 
The Swift is much more of a boat, much faster, prettier and far more seaworthy.

The Eagle / Skipper 17 is a sheltered waters design with creek crawling and overnight capability but IMO that's about it.
